Criar uma restauração

Este documento descreve como criar uma restauração para cargas de trabalho de máquina virtual (VMs) no Google Distributed Cloud (GDC) com isolamento físico.

É possível criar uma restauração para um backup criado manualmente ou automaticamente por um plano de backup. A VM restaurada e os discos associados têm nomes diferentes com base no valor especificado no campo restoredResourceName. Todos os recursos de VM mencionados no escopo do recurso VirtualMachineBackupPlan são restaurados. Todos os recursos restaurados têm o nome prefixado com o valor do campo restoredResourceName.

Quando um backup é restaurado, toda a VM é restaurada. Depois que os recursos são criados, a restauração da capacidade do aplicativo está sujeita ao sistema operacional ou à imagem da VM.

Este documento é destinado a desenvolvedores em grupos de administradores de plataforma ou operadores de aplicativos que gerenciam operações de backup e restauração de VMs. Para mais informações, consulte Públicos-alvo da documentação do GDC com isolamento físico.

Antes de começar

Para criar uma restauração, você precisa do seguinte:

  • Um backup existente. Crie backups em uma programação usando planos de backup ou crie backups manualmente. Para obter mais informações, consulte .

Solicitar permissões

Para gerenciar o ciclo de vida dos recursos de backup de VM, incluindo a criação, visualização e exclusão de planos de backup e restauração em clusters de usuários, peça ao administrador do IAM da organização para conceder a você o papel de administrador de backup da organização (organization-backup-admin). Com essa função, é possível configurar e executar estratégias de proteção de dados de VM.

Criar um backup manual de VM

Crie o recurso VirtualMachineRestoreRequest usando a API:

apiVersion: virtualmachine.gdc.goog/v1
kind: VirtualMachineRestoreRequest
metadata:
  name: RESTORE_REQUEST_NAME
  namespace: PROJECT_NAME
spec:
  virtualMachineBackup: VM_BACKUP_NAME
  restoreName: RESTORE_NAME
  restoredResourceName: RESTORE_PREFIX
  restoredResourceDescription: RESTORED_RESOURCE_DESCRIPTION
  targetNamespace: TARGET_NAMESPACE

Substitua:

  • VM_BACKUP_NAME: o nome do recurso VirtualMachineBackup a ser restaurado.
  • PROJECT_NAME: o nome do projeto do GDC.
  • RESTORE_REQUEST_NAME: o nome a ser dado à solicitação de restauração que está sendo iniciada.
  • RESTORE_NAME: o nome da restauração que está sendo iniciada.
  • RESTORE_PREFIX: o prefixo atribuído aos recursos de VM recém-criados. Os nomes da VM e do disco da VM restaurados têm o prefixo do valor restoredResourceName na solicitação de restauração.
  • RESTORED_RESOURCE_DESCRIPTION: uma descrição da restauração em andamento.
  • TARGET_NAMESPACE: o namespace em que a VM é restaurada. Se não for informado, o namespace original do backup será usado. Disponível apenas para restaurações de VMs de nós de cluster.

A seguir